Abstract

To provide a fluoro-rubber composition whereby good hardness and good elongation are obtainable in a rubber article after cross-linking, and a cross-linked rubber article using the same. A fluoro-rubber composition comprising a fluoro-rubber, a hydrophobic silica and a cross-linking agent, wherein the hydrophobic silica is one having hydrophobized with hexamethyldisilazane or silicone oil, and the content of the hydrophobic silica is from 1 to 50 parts by mass and the content of the cross-linking agent is from 0.1 to 5 parts by mass, per 100 parts by mass of the fluoro-rubber; and a cross-linked rubber article obtained by cross-linking such a fluoro-rubber composition.

Claims (25)

1. A fluoro-rubber composition comprising:

a fluoro-rubber;

a hydrophobic silica in an amount of from 1 to 50 parts by mass per 100 parts by mass of the fluoro-rubber;

a cross-linking agent which is an organic peroxide, in an amount of from 0.1 to 5 parts by mass per 100 parts by mass of the fluoro-rubber;

a cross-linking assistant selected from the group consisting of triallyl cyanurate, triallyl isocyanurate, triacryl formal, triallyl trimellitate, dipropargyl terephthalate, diallyl phthalate, tetraallyl terephthalamide, triallyl phosphate, trimethallyl isocyanurate, 1,3,5-triacryloylhexahydro-1,3,5-triazin, m-phenylenediamine bismaleimide, p-quinone dioxime, p,p′-dibenzoylquinone dioxine, dipropargyl terephthalate, and N,N′,N″,N′″-tetraallyl terephthalamide in an amount of from 0.1 to 30 parts by mass per 100 parts by mass of the fluoro-rubber; and

carbon black in an amount of from 1 to 50 parts by mass per 100 parts by mass c fluoro-rubber,

wherein the hydrophobic silica is one which is hydrophobized with hexamethyldisilazane and the hydrophobic silica has a specific surface of from 25 to 200 m 2 /g.

2. The fluoro-rubber composition according to claim 1 , wherein the hydrophobic silica has an average primary particle size of from 5 to 50 nm.
